// MARKER(update_precomp.py): autogen include statement, do not remove
#include "precompiled_canvas.hxx"
#include <X11/extensions/Xrender.h>
#include <X11/Xlib.h>
#include "cairo_cairo.hxx"
#include "cairo_helper.hxx"
namespace cairo
{
#include <cairo-xlib.h>
#include <cairo-xlib-xrender.h>
Surface::Surface( const void* pSysData, int x, int y, int width, int height )
: mnRefCount( 1 ),
mpSysData( pSysData ),
mbFreePixmap( false )
{
mpSurface = (cairo_surface_t*) cairoHelperGetSurface( pSysData, x, y, width, height );
mpDisplay = (Display*) cairoHelperGetDisplay( pSysData );
mhDrawable = cairoHelperGetWindow( pSysData );
}
Surface::Surface( const void* pSysData, void *pBmpData, int width, int height )
: mnRefCount( 1 ),
mpSysData( pSysData ),
mbFreePixmap( false )
{
mpSurface = (cairo_surface_t*) cairoHelperGetSurface( pSysData, pBmpData, width, height );
mpDisplay = (Display*) cairoHelperGetDisplay( pSysData );
mhDrawable = cairoHelperGetWindow( pSysData );
}
Surface::~Surface()
{
if( mpSurface )
{
cairo_surface_destroy( mpSurface );
mpSurface = NULL;
}
if( mbFreePixmap && mhDrawable )
XFreePixmap( (Display*) mpDisplay, mhDrawable );
}
Surface* Surface::getSimilar( Content aContent, int width, int height )
{
Pixmap hPixmap;
if( mpSysData && mpDisplay && mhDrawable ) {
XRenderPictFormat *pFormat;
int nFormat;
switch (aContent) {
case CAIRO_CONTENT_ALPHA:
nFormat = PictStandardA8;
break;
case CAIRO_CONTENT_COLOR:
nFormat = PictStandardRGB24;
break;
case CAIRO_CONTENT_COLOR_ALPHA:
default:
nFormat = PictStandardARGB32;
break;
}
pFormat = XRenderFindStandardFormat( (Display*) mpDisplay, nFormat );
hPixmap = XCreatePixmap( (Display*) mpDisplay, cairoHelperGetWindow( mpSysData ),
width > 0 ? width : 1, height > 0 ? height : 1,
pFormat->depth );
return new Surface( mpSysData, mpDisplay, (long) hPixmap, pFormat,
cairo_xlib_surface_create_with_xrender_format( (Display*) mpDisplay, hPixmap,
DefaultScreenOfDisplay( (Display *) mpDisplay ),
pFormat, width, height ) );
} else
return new Surface( mpSysData, mpDisplay, 0, NULL, cairo_surface_create_similar( mpSurface, aContent, width, height ) );
}
void
Surface::Resize( int width, int height )
{
cairo_xlib_surface_set_size( mpSurface, width, height );
}
int
Surface::getDepth()
{
if( mpRenderFormat )
return ( ( XRenderPictFormat * ) mpRenderFormat )->depth;
return -1;
}
}
